DR. SAMU ZSENGERI,<br />

son of Manó Singer who participated in the War of Independence, made a name for himself in the<br />

teaching profession. He was born and educated in Pápa. He became the principal of the orthodox<br />

Jewish higher elementary in Budapest. He edited the Ungarische-Jüdische Schulzeitung,<br />

translated and published in 7 volumes the world famous works of Pestalozzi. His religious<br />

education book , called Hittani Hármaskönyv, or המשולש ‏,חוט became a widely used textbook in<br />

all the orthodox Jewish schools of the country. He edited the Látogatók Lapja in 3 languages.<br />

MANÓ BEKE (1862)<br />

a university professor and a member of the Hungarian Academy of Sciences, was born in Pápa.<br />

His textbooks in mathematics and algebra were used in all the schools of the country.<br />

MÓRIC BECK,<br />

school principal in Bucharest, born in 1848, (according to old yellowed documents) also<br />

considered Pápa his hometown. He also edited the periodical Revista Israelit.<br />

JÓZSEF MANNHEIM,<br />

a teacher in Baja born in 1820, also came from Pápa. He fought in the War of Independence<br />

(1848/49) until the very end.<br />

His works: A zsidó nemzet története (The History of Jewish Nation), Magyar-német-francia<br />

köszöntő (Hungarian-German-French Words of Welcome), Zsoltárok (Psalms).<br />

DR. ENDRE KÖRÖS,<br />

an excellent educator, the principal of the Protestant girls' boarding school ( higher elementary<br />

and teacher training institute), the editor of the Pápai Hírlap and a leading member of the<br />

Calvinist presbytery, whose Jewish roots became known only during the Holocaust, committed<br />

suicide together with his wife, to avoid imprisonment in the ghetto.<br />

ADOLF ÖSZTERREICHER,<br />

born in Pápa in the 1840s, worked as a teacher together with his brother Henrick in Jánosháza.<br />

ADOLF ÖSZTERREICHER,<br />

born in Pápa in 1871, worked as a teacher also in Jánosháza.<br />

ILONA (LEA) KRAUSZ,<br />

the daughter of Adolf Öszterreicher, living in Israel, came from this family of teachers and taught<br />

mathematics in the schools of Kiryat Motzkin.<br />

MÓR GOLDMANN,<br />

the outstanding principal of the orthodox school in Sátoraljaújhely also studied in the High<br />

School of Pápa.<br />

VILI SZÉKELY (SCHLESINGER)<br />

taught geography at the Jewish High School of Debrecen.<br />
